Output 1362536f07886331aef5551a66b1aa6fd46835572df99b9f649ccfe08309d9ab:1

value
822500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dff352ce993cd55ecab117a069b37b73e651ca1 OP_EQUAL
address
32y2SBRfJSi1b1KNsZV5fTHLgX8uZFBqEx
transaction
1362536f07886331aef5551a66b1aa6fd46835572df99b9f649ccfe08309d9ab
spent
true